12 The "Serial Peripheral Interface" is a low level synchronous
13 protocol. Chips that support SPI can have data transfer rates
14 up to several tens of Mbit/sec. Chips are addressed with a
15 controller and a chipselect. Most SPI slaves don't support
16 dynamic device discovery; some are even write-only or read-only.
17
3cb2fccc 18 SPI is widely used by microcontrollers to talk with sensors,
8ae12a0d
DB
19 eeprom and flash memory, codecs and various other controller
20 chips, analog to digital (and d-to-a) converters, and more.
21 MMC and SD cards can be accessed using SPI protocol; and for
22 DataFlash cards used in MMC sockets, SPI must always be used.
23
24 SPI is one of a family of similar protocols using a four wire
25 interface (select, clock, data in, data out) including Microwire
26 (half duplex), SSP, SSI, and PSP. This driver framework should
27 work with most such devices and controllers.

9904f22a 137config SPI_BITBANG
d29389de 138 tristate "Utilities for Bitbanging SPI masters"
9904f22a
DB
139 help
140 With a few GPIO pins, your system can bitbang the SPI protocol.
141 Select this to get SPI support through I/O pins (GPIO, parallel
142 port, etc). Or, some systems' SPI master controller drivers use
143 this code to manage the per-word or per-transfer accesses to the
144 hardware shift registers.
145
146 This is library code, and is automatically selected by drivers that
147 need it. You only need to select this explicitly to support driver
148 modules that aren't part of this kernel tree.

221config SPI_GPIO
222 tristate "GPIO-based bitbanging SPI Master"
76ec9d18 223 depends on GPIOLIB
d29389de
DB
224 select SPI_BITBANG
225 help
226 This simple GPIO bitbanging SPI master uses the arch-neutral GPIO
227 interface to manage MOSI, MISO, SCK, and chipselect signals. SPI
228 slaves connected to a bus using this driver are configured as usual,
229 except that the spi_board_info.controller_data holds the GPIO number
230 for the chipselect used by this controller driver.
231
232 Note that this driver often won't achieve even 1 Mbit/sec speeds,
233 making it unusually slow for SPI. If your platform can inline
234 GPIO operations, you should be able to leverage that for better
235 speed with a custom version of this driver; see the source code.
